But what can you, as a consumer, look out for when ordering sensitive health products?
- Plain Packaging: Avoids displaying brand names, product details, or logos that hint at the contents.
- Neutral Shipping Labels: Shipping companies and return addresses should not reveal sensitive information.
- Reliable Delivery Services: Ensures your package arrives safely without being left in vulnerable places.
- Transparent Privacy Policies: Look for companies upfront about how your data and shipping details are handled.
